The key players in maintaining optimal oral health are regular dental check-ups, proper dental hygiene, flossing, and gum care. Good dental hygiene is an integral part of our overall health. It involves habits that we should practice daily, such as brushing our teeth at least twice a day and the regular use of mouthwash to get rid of harmful bacteria. Brushing and rinsing eliminate food particles and sugars that bacteria feed on, reducing the likelihood of cavities and tooth decay. However, to maintain the best oral hygiene, brushing and rinsing are not enough, which is where the importance of flossing comes in. Flossing often gets overlooked, but it plays an essential role in dental health. It cleans the tight spaces between your teeth that your toothbrush can’t reach. These spaces are breeding grounds for bacteria and plaque, which can lead to dental problems like cavities and gum disease if left unchecked. By flossing daily, you remove trapped food particles and plaque, reducing the risk of tooth decay and gum disease. Good oral health is not limited to the teeth; it includes gum care as well. Taking care of your gums is as important as taking care of your teeth. Unhealthy gums can lead to gum diseases like gingivitis and periodontitis, which can result in tooth loss. The early signs of gum disease include red, swollen, or bleeding gums. To prevent gum disease, you should brush your teeth regularly, use a fluoride toothpaste, floss daily, and visit your dentist regularly for check-ups and cleanings.
